Analysis

In 2016, precentage enrolled in private institutions at the primary education in Yemen stood at 5.04.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 3.1% on the previous year and up 89.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, precentage enrolled in private institutions at the primary education in Yemen peaked at 5.52 in 2013 and was at its lowest, 1.3, in 1999.

Yemen ranks 155th of 212 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 18 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Precentage enrolled in private institutions at the primary education level with 716 missing years estimated by linear interpolation between the nearest real observations. Only gaps of 4 years or fewer are filled, and never beyond the first or last actual measurement — these are filled holes, not forecasts.
